I just came across this and thought I'd throw in my two cents. First of all it isn't essential to live near Ken to have him tune your car! I wanted to up the boost on my Rotrex and go to an AEM FIC instead of the Voodoo box it came with. I bought a used AEM FIC and a new Boomslang harness and had them both shipped to Ken. He modified the harness and installed a base tune in the FIC to compliment the RX8 420cc injectors I had just installed. He sent it back to me and I data logged a bunch of runs with it. Each datalog was emailed to Ken....he modified the tune and sent the new one to me to load. After a number of tries it ran great. Just to be certain all was good I had it dyno tuned. The guy who dyno tuned it spent 4 hours and could barely improve on Ken's work. I showed Ken the final tune and he insisted we pull a little more timing to be safe for track days which is what I use the car for. I can HIGHLY recommend Ken. He has a full time engineering job but can still find time get it done for you. My car starts in extremely cold weather and idles fine...same in high heat. Zero issues.
